Snag Prevention: Best Practices for Building Operations

To reduce costly setbacks and ensure site completion , implementing robust snag prevention measures is vital for building professionals . This necessitates a proactive approach, starting with detailed planning and continuing throughout the complete process . Frequent checks by qualified inspectors are important, coupled with unambiguous reporting channels between all involved individuals. Resolving potential issues immediately prevents them from growing into larger, more difficult situations. Furthermore, fostering a culture of accountability encourages all employees to report potential issues early on, resulting in a smoother and improved outcome .

Identifying the Source of the Snag

Discovering the origin of the issue is essential for efficient resolution. Detailed investigation of the full workflow is often necessary. This may involve checking records , evaluating code , and interviewing involved team members. A structured strategy is key to isolate the specific place of malfunction.
